![]() |
![]() |
|
|
|||||||
| Linux, UNIX, Open Source Rat & Tat bei Problemen und Fragen rund um GNU/Linux, BSD und sonstige UNIXe |
![]() |
|
|
Themen-Optionen | Ansicht |
|
|
#1 |
|
Newbie
![]() Registriert seit: 28.01.2003
Beiträge: 6
|
Hallo Leute!
So ein merkwürdiges Problem hab ich noch nie gehabt. Wenn ich die bash Shell (sh/bash) öffne (egal ob als user oder root) und ein "ddd" tippen will funktioniert dieser Buchstabe nicht (alle anderen Tasten funktionieren) ein "DDD" funktioniert! Starte ich aus der bourne(bash) die csh-Shell funktioniert das kleine "ddd". hmm - wonach soll ich suchen um diesen Fehler beheben zu können - bzw welches file soll ich posten um eine Hilfestellung zu ermöglichen ??? l.g. gerry |
|
|
|
|
|
#2 |
|
Gesperrt
![]() |
mach einmal "stty -a"
vielleicht hast du irgendwas auf "d" gelegt. z.b. könnte eof auf d statt auf ^D definiert sein. |
|
|
|
|
|
#3 | |
|
Newbie
![]() Registriert seit: 28.01.2003
Beiträge: 6
|
Zitat:
stty -a intr = ^C; quit = ^\; erase = ^?; kill = ^U; eof = ^D; eol = <undef>; eol2 = <undef>; start = ^Q; stop = ^S; susp = ^Z; rprnt = ^R; werase = ^W; lnext = ^V; flush = ^O; |
|
|
|
|
|
|
#4 |
|
Newbie
![]() Registriert seit: 28.01.2003
Beiträge: 6
|
Hab einmal ein strace bash laufen lassen. Was bedeutet die Zeile 8 genau (MASK - maskieren ? wenn ja - womit?)
Wenn einen das ganze strace interessiert (1048 Zeilen) http://home.seitux.at/bash/bash.txt 1 read(0, "a", 1) = 1 2 write(2, "a", 1a) = 1 3 rt_sigprocmask(SIG_BLOCK, NULL, [], 8) = 0 4 read(0, "s", 1) = 1 5 write(2, "s", 1s) = 1 6 rt_sigprocmask(SIG_BLOCK, NULL, [], 8) = 0 7 read(0, "d", 1) = 1 8 rt_sigprocmask(SIG_SETMASK, [], NULL, 8) = 0 9 read(0, "D", 1) = 1 10 write(2, "D", 1D) = 1 11 rt_sigprocmask(SIG_BLOCK, NULL, [], 8) = 0 Irgendwie bin ich ja fast froh das dieser Fehler aufgetreten ist sonstwäre ich niemals auf die Idee gekommen die z-shell (zsh) zu installieren )l.g. gerry |
|
|
|
|
|
#5 | |
|
Elite
![]() Registriert seit: 08.11.2001
Alter: 42
Beiträge: 1.285
|
Zitat:
![]() Aber du koenntest doch auch einfach mal die ganzen default configs der bash neu installieren. mfg c.
____________________________________
www.sagmueller.net Freedom - use it or lose it (Lawrence Lessig) Im übrigen bin ich der Meinung, dass Microsoft zerschlagen werden muss. |
|
|
|
|
|
|
#6 | |
|
Newbie
![]() Registriert seit: 28.01.2003
Beiträge: 6
|
Zitat:
~.bashrc ~.bash_profile ~.bash_logout /etc/bashrc /etc/profile /etc/profile.d/* (/bin/bash) -> keine config ich weiß ![]() - oder hab ich irgendeine übersehen ? |
|
|
|
|
|
|
#7 | |
|
Newbie
![]() Registriert seit: 28.01.2003
Beiträge: 6
|
Zitat:
/etc/inputrc do not bell on tab-completion --> der Fehler lag hier shit happens |
|
|
|
|
![]() |
|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1) | |
|
|